Description
Field of application
The wafer flowmeter Promag D is designed for all basic water applications where space is at a minimum. With its straightforward hard- and software design, Promag D 10 simplifies every step in its life cycle from engineering to servicing at usual Endress+Hauser quality. Heartbeat Technology enables measurement reliability and compliant verification.
Benefits
- Easy, fast centering of the sensor – innovative housing construction
- Energy-saving flow measurement – no pressure loss due to cross section constriction
- Maintenance-free – no moving parts
- Optimum usability – operation with mobile devices and SmartBlue app or display with touch screen
- Simple, time-saving commissioning – guided parameterization in advance and in the field
- Integrated verification – Heartbeat Technology
- The bidirectional measuring principle is virtually independent of pressure, density, temperature and viscosity.
- For basic water applications; optimized for limited space and plastic pipe installations
Device properties
- Short installation length and low weight
- Integrated ground disks made of stainless steel
- International drinking water approvals
- System integration with HART, Modbus RS485
- Flexible operation with app and optional display

- Nominal diameter range
DN 25 to 100 (1 to 4″)
- Wetted materials
Liner material polyamide: 0 to +60°C (+32 to +140°F)
Electrodes: 1.4435 (316L)
- Measured variables
Volume flow, mass flow
- measurement error
Volume flow (standard): ±0.5 % o.r. ± 1 mm/s (0.04 in/s)
- Measuring range
9 dm³/min to 282 m³/h (2.5 gal/min to 1250 gal/min)
- process pressure
PN 16, Class 150, 10K
- Medium temperature range
Liner material polyamide: 0 to +60°C (+32 to +140°F)
- Ambient temperature range
-40 to 60°C (-40 to 140°F)
- Sensor housing material
DN 25 to 100 (1 to 12″): AlSi10Mg, coated
- Transmitter housing material
Polycarbonat; AlSi10Mg, coated
- Degree of protection
Compact version: IP66/67, type 4X enclosure
Sensor remote version (standard): IP66/67, type 4X enclosure
- Display/Operation
LCD display with touch & auto rotate
- Outputs
4-20 mA HART (active/passive), Pulse/frequency/switch output
Modbus RS485, 4-20 mA
- Digital communication
HART, MODBUS RS485, IO-Link
- Power supply
DC 24 V
AC 100 to 230 V
AC 100 to 230 V / DC 24 V (non-hazardous area)
